What Safety Features Should You Expect from a Quality 48V Battery Charger?
When looking for the best 48V battery charger, you should expect several essential safety features to ensure optimal performance and protection.
- Overcharge Protection: This feature prevents the battery from being charged beyond its maximum voltage, which can lead to overheating and damage. A quality charger will automatically stop charging when the battery reaches full capacity, helping to prolong battery life.
- Short Circuit Protection: Short circuit protection safeguards both the charger and the battery from damage caused by unexpected short circuits. This feature detects any anomalies in the electrical flow and immediately shuts off the charging process to prevent potential hazards.
- Temperature Control: Temperature control mechanisms monitor the charger’s temperature during operation. If the charger or battery overheats, the system will automatically reduce charging current or halt the charging process, ensuring safe operation.
- Reverse Polarity Protection: This safety feature prevents damage if the battery is connected with reversed polarity. The charger will not operate in such cases, protecting both the charger and the battery from potential electrical damage.
- Fuse Protection: A fuse acts as a fail-safe to interrupt the electrical flow in case of excessive current or a fault. This feature minimizes the risk of fire and equipment damage by breaking the circuit when necessary.
- LED Indicator Lights: While not a direct safety feature, LED indicator lights provide visual feedback on the charging status. This helps users monitor the charging process and ensures they are aware of any issues, such as abnormal charging conditions.
- Built-in Cooling System: A built-in cooling system helps dissipate heat generated during charging, preventing overheating. Adequate cooling is essential for maintaining efficiency and safety, especially during prolonged charging sessions.
